Overview

Astera Labs (NASDAQ:ALAB) develops and markets semiconductor-based connectivity solutions for cloud computing and artificial intelligence infrastructure.

It expanded its operations in Taiwan in June 2026, while reporting a net income margin of 26% for the quarter ended March 31, 2026.

Details

Advanced Micro Devices (NASDAQ:AMD) primarily generates revenue by developing microprocessors, chipsets, and graphics processing units for various hardware clients.
